Home win perfect for Espargaró
Victory in the second round of the 2010 125cc World Championship for the Tuenti Racing rider means his campaign for the title has had a solid start.
Pol Espargaró occupies second place in the 125cc World Championship standings after two rounds, and the first win of his 2010 campaign at the Gran Premio bwin de España served to underline the credibility of his hopes for the title.
The Spanish teenager followed up his fourth place in the season opener in Qatar with victory in his home GP, and the raucous atmosphere created by 120,000 enthusiastic fans at Jerez over the weekend heightened the experience of a third career win for Espargaró.
“It was incredible! The crowd were so much fun and when I entered the corners I could feel them, they were so loud. For a rider that is incredible and to win is amazing,” he said.
“The race was difficult because we knew in practice that the tyres would not be great when it came to the last laps, so we worked a lot on that for the beginning of the race. We did all we could with the old tyre.”
Espargaró entered the start of the season as one of a group of favourites to succeed Julián Simón as the eighth-litre World Champion, and he is maintaining a level head as he looks forward to the remainder of what will be a long campaign.
“We must do the best we can,” he said. “We are at a very good level with the team, with the engine and the bike, now we must work hard to take this victory and work race by race to take the Championship.”
